Rummaging Through the Past
January 6, 2010

So I was cleaning out a closet the other day (the new year always sets me on the urge to purge) and I stumbled across a box of old stories and research papers. Most were from late Elementary and Junior High, but there were also a few from High School and College. I got a chuckle reading my first foray into mystery novels with the Chrissy Malibu Files (inspired by Nancy Drew, of course), as well as a story taken from the computer game and children’s game show Where In The World Is Carmen San Diego? I also discovered several sets of drawings I had made of the characters from my various books. My husband got a good chuckle out of these, especially one where Batman looks like he’s wearing lipstick. It was fun to take a walk down memory lane, especially seeing how far I’ve come in my writing skills. I always had the creativity, but I’ve improved so much in ability.
